企业对信息系统的需求日益增长。为了满足这一需求,Content Management System(CMS,内容管理系统)应运而生。CMS作为一种数字化管理平台,广泛应用于企业、政府、教育等各个领域。本文将从CMS权限系统的概念、特点、作用以及如何构建高效安全的CMS权限系统等方面进行探讨。
一、CMS权限系统的概念
CMS权限系统是指对系统中的用户进行身份验证、权限分配、访问控制等操作的一套机制。通过权限系统,管理员可以实现对系统中不同角色的用户进行精细化管理,确保信息资源的安全和合理利用。
二、CMS权限系统的特点
1. 权限分级:CMS权限系统根据用户的职责和需求,将权限分为不同级别,如超级管理员、普通用户、访客等。不同级别的用户拥有不同的操作权限。
2. 角色管理:通过角色管理,管理员可以将一组权限分配给特定角色,从而简化用户权限的分配和管理。
3. 动态权限:CMS权限系统支持动态权限分配,即用户在系统中根据实际情况获取相应的权限。
4. 日志记录:权限系统记录用户操作日志,便于管理员追踪用户行为,确保系统安全。
5. 强制访问控制:CMS权限系统采用强制访问控制(MAC)机制,对敏感信息进行严格保护。
三、CMS权限系统的作用
1. 保障信息安全:权限系统对用户进行身份验证和权限控制,有效防止未授权访问,降低信息泄露风险。
2. 提高工作效率:通过权限系统,管理员可以轻松分配和管理用户权限,提高系统运行效率。
3. 促进信息共享:权限系统可以根据实际需求,实现信息资源的合理共享,提高信息利用率。
4. 便于系统维护:权限系统记录用户操作日志,便于管理员进行系统维护和故障排查。
四、如何构建高效安全的CMS权限系统
1. 设计合理的权限模型:根据企业实际需求,设计符合业务流程的权限模型,确保权限分配的合理性和可扩展性。
2. 严格身份验证:采用强密码策略、双因素认证等方式,提高身份验证的安全性。
3. 精细权限控制:根据用户角色和职责,进行精细化权限分配,确保用户只能访问其权限范围内的资源。
4. 动态权限调整:根据业务需求,实现动态权限调整,确保用户在特定情况下拥有相应的权限。
5. 完善日志记录:详细记录用户操作日志,便于管理员追踪和分析用户行为,提高系统安全性。
6. 定期安全评估:对权限系统进行定期安全评估,发现并修复潜在的安全隐患。
7. 加强培训与宣传:提高用户对权限系统的认知,强化安全意识,确保系统安全稳定运行。
CMS权限系统作为数字化管理平台的重要组成部分,对企业信息安全管理具有重要意义。通过构建高效安全的CMS权限系统,可以有效保障信息安全,提高工作效率,促进信息共享。在今后的工作中,企业应不断优化权限系统,提升数字化管理水平,为企业发展提供有力保障。
参考文献:
[1] 张晓东,李慧敏,陈思远. 基于角色的CMS权限控制系统设计与实现[J]. 计算机应用与软件,2017,34(12):231-234.
[2] 郭晓东,李晓宇,李瑞. 基于角色访问控制的CMS权限管理系统设计与实现[J]. 计算机工程与科学,2016,38(10):186-189.
[3] 赵宇,张伟,刘洪涛. 基于权限模型的CMS系统安全设计与实现[J]. 计算机应用与软件,2015,32(10):248-251.